Cetotheriophanes is an extinct rorqual from the late Pliocene (Piacenzian) of Northern Italy.[1]

Classification

Cetotheriophanes was originally described as a subgenus of Cetotherium in 1873, but later elevated to full generic status in 1875. It was later considered a synonym of Balaenoptera by some authors, but recent work suggests that Cetotheriophanes is distinct from Balaenoptera.
